The OGE was created as a result of the Ethics in Government Act of 1978 following the Watergate scandal, which led to the resignation of President Richard Nixon in 1974.
It became a fully independent agency a decade later, with 80 full-time workers. Its job is to run ethics programs in the 130 different agencies that comprise the executive branch.
